vivo has begun teasing that it is set to introduce the vivo X200T in India. Yes, X200 amidst the vivo X300 series being out now. The device is expected to be priced and specced between the vivo X200 FE and vivo X300.
vivo X200T
The teaser poster reveals that the vivo X200T will have a circular camera module around the back with three cameras and the ZEISS branding. Moreover, the poster highlights a purple glow around the camera, which may highlight at least the hero color option of the device.
As far as information on the device goes, that’s pretty much all the company has announced officially. However, there has been quite a lot of information about it via leaks and reports.
Leaks and Speculations
The X200T is said to be built around a 6.67-inch 1.5K 120Hz AMOLED panel and powered by the MediaTek Dimensity 9400+, up to 16GB RAM, 1TB storage, and a 6200mAh battery. Moreover, the device is said to support 90W wired charging and 40W wireless charging.
Reports also mention that the vivo X200T could use a 50MP Sony LYT-702 main sensor with OIS, joined by a 50MP ultrawide and a 50MP periscope telephoto lens. Meanwhile, on the front is a 32MP front sensor.
Other features the device is said to feature include:
- Android 16
- 5 years of major Android upgrades and 7 years of security patches
- Wi-Fi 7
- Bluetooth 5.4
- IP68 and IP69 rating
- eSIM support
- ultrasonic in-display fingerprint scanner
